The size of Clyde North is approximately 29.2 square kilometres. There are 11 parks, covering nearly 0.9% of the total area. The population of Clyde North in 2016 was 8156 people. By 2021 the population was 31681 showing a population growth of 288.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Clyde North is 30-39 years. Households in Clyde North are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Clyde North work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 74.20% of the homes in Clyde North were owner-occupied compared with 73.30% in 2016.
